Beyonce & The Weeknd To Headline Made In America 2015
For anyone who thought the festival season was over, Budweiser’s Made In America has kicked any speculation to the curb! The event’s organizers have unveiled the lineup today (June 24) — and it is jam-packed with some of music’s biggest artists.
Beyonce and The Weeknd are set to headline, and all I can think of is how awesome a live performance of the latter’s “Drunk In Love” remix would be. In addition, Axwell & Ingross, J. Cole, Bassnectar, Modest Mouse, Banks, Meek Mill, Future, Death Cab For Cutie, Duke Dumont, A-Trak, Santigold, Nick Jonas, Vic Mensa, DJ Mustard, Cedric Gervais and many more will all be performing.
Made In America is set to take place in Philadelphia, PA from September 5-6. Tickets will go on sale Monday (June 29) at 12 p.m. EST. Click here for more information.
